Service Administrator

The Service Department Administrator works under the supervision of the Service Manager and is responsible for all service department office procedures and other tasks as assigned.

Qualified applicants will possess a professional, confident presence with a focus on accuracy, attention to detail, prioritization of demands, timeliness and initiative.

The hourly pay range for this position is: $25.00 to $27.00.

This is a non-exempt position and is eligible for overtime.

* Maintain and track work orders; see the process through from open to close.
+ Open work orders
+ Enter work order stories and other relevant data as it relates to the service/repair
+ Draft work orders for review and manager approval
+ Close and invoice completed work orders
+ Obtain customer PO's when required
+ Mail finalized customer invoices
+ File completed work orders

Organize and submit the necessary documentation to the Warranty Department to ensure claims are filed within the designated time frame.

Key Technician's timecards daily.


* Reconcile time on a weekly basis and submit completed report to the Payroll department bi-weekly

Key Technician's and other service department personnel's expenses.

Coordinate monthly shop safety and quarterly safety committee meetings.


* Attend, transcribe and distribute minutes

Run and update weekly reports.
